Manuel Jimenez Garcia, a registered architect in UK and in Spain, with a background in computer programming and digital design, develops computational methods to rethink design and manufacturing in a new technological era.

Garcia is a co-founder and principal of madMdesign, a computational design practice based in London, and the co-founder of Nagami, a robotic manufacturing startup based in Spain. His work has been exhibited worldwide in venues such as Centre Pompidou (Paris), Victoria & Albert Museum and Royal Academy of Arts (London). Alongside his practice, Manuel is a lecturer at The Bartlett School of Architecture UCL (London). He is programme director of Architectural Computation, and co-founder of Design Computation Lab. He also runs Research Cluster 4 at the MArch Architectural Design and curates Plexus, a multidisciplinary lecture series based on computational design.

About Nagami

Nagami is a Spanish design brand which explores new ways of creating furniture and environments that push the limits of imagination to unknown territories, embracing new technologies to materialise groundbreaking products.

Nagami explores the future of object design through the lens of pioneering production technologies bringing 3D printing and robotic manufacturing to large scale products and objects with a wide range of customisation possibilities. Collaborating with architects and designers such as Zaha Hadid Architects, Ross Lovegrove and Daniel Widrig, the Spanish design brand pushes the limits of imagination and possibilities in their quest to create groundbreaking objects and manifest exceptional environments.
